What Is the GoHighLevel Developer Marketplace?
The GoHighLevel Developer Marketplace is a curated app store where approved third-party tools can be discovered and installed by GoHighLevel customers. It is designed to connect developers with agencies and businesses that want to extend the platform.
From the marketplace, users can:
- Browse a list of available apps and integrations
- View app details, pricing, and screenshots
- Install apps directly into their GoHighLevel accounts
- Contact developers for support or more information
As a developer, you use the GoHighLevel marketplace console to manage your listing, pricing, and support links.

Requirements Before You List on GoHighLevel
Before submitting an app to the GoHighLevel Developer Marketplace, make sure you have the following elements prepared:
- A functioning app or integration that works with GoHighLevel
- A clear value proposition and use case for agencies
- Brand assets such as logo, name, short description, and long description
- At least one support channel such as email or a ticketing system
- Pricing information, if you are offering a paid app
Having these details ready will speed up the listing and approval process in the GoHighLevel environment.
Submitting Your App to the GoHighLevel Marketplace
Use these steps to submit your application to the GoHighLevel Developer Marketplace:
-
Go to the marketplace developer console from inside your GoHighLevel account.
-
Click the option to create a new app listing.
-
Fill in basic information about your app, including name and short description.
-
Add a detailed description that explains what the app does, who it is for, and how it integrates with GoHighLevel.
-
Upload your logo and any screenshots or media that show how your app works.
-
Configure your pricing options, including any free trials if supported by GoHighLevel.
-
Provide URLs for your documentation, terms of service, and privacy policy.
-
Enter your support email or link to your support portal so GoHighLevel users know how to reach you.
-
Review all details and submit your app for approval.
After submission, your app will be reviewed according to the current GoHighLevel marketplace policies.
Approval Process in the GoHighLevel Marketplace
Once your listing is submitted, the GoHighLevel team evaluates the app to ensure it meets technical and quality standards.
During the approval process, they generally check that:
- Your app connects correctly to the GoHighLevel APIs or relevant integration points
- Core features work as described in your listing
- Branding and descriptions are accurate and not misleading
- Pricing is clearly stated and aligned with marketplace guidelines
- Support information is complete and functional
If the GoHighLevel reviewers need changes, they may send you feedback so you can edit your listing and resubmit.
Setting Pricing for Your GoHighLevel App
The GoHighLevel Developer Marketplace allows developers to configure how customers pay for their apps, subject to the current marketplace rules.
Typical pricing options can include:
- Free apps to drive adoption or upsell other services
- Paid monthly or annual subscriptions
- Tiered plans based on usage or feature sets
- Trials or limited free tiers, if supported at the time of configuration
When you set prices inside the GoHighLevel marketplace console, make sure your in-app pricing and external marketing pages match what appears in the listing so users do not get confused.

Support and Documentation for GoHighLevel Apps
Clear documentation is essential for adoption in the GoHighLevel Developer Marketplace.
Your support resources should include:
- Step-by-step installation instructions for GoHighLevel accounts
- Configuration guides that explain each setting and permission
- Troubleshooting steps for common errors or connection issues
- A contact method for technical support or billing questions
Link to your documentation and support pages directly in your listing so GoHighLevel users can quickly get help.
